We fought so hard – NDC’s Aubynn on election success

Ewurabena Aubynn has said her victory in the hotly contested parliamentary rerun did not come as a surprise, attributing the outcome to months of hard work and dedication.

“A win was expected because we fought so hard,” the newly elected Member of Parliament for Ablekuma North told the media following the Electoral Commission’s declaration of her as MP-elect.

Aubynn secured the seat for the National Democratic Congress (NDC) after a tense rerun across 19 polling stations on Friday, July 11, 2025, flipping a constituency historically dominated by the New Patriotic Party (NPP).

While addressing questions about election-related disturbances on the day, she assured the public that law enforcement would deal with any issues appropriately.

“These are security issues and can be looked into and if there are people involved the police will take action,” she said.

Commenting on her campaign experience, Aubynn noted that she had not been paying attention to media coverage in the immediate aftermath of the election.

“I’ve been busy going around the polling station and have not been on social media or watched television,” she explained.

Looking ahead, Aubynn emphasized her readiness to serve her constituents and bring meaningful development to the area.

“…I’m sure we will work at it and see how best we can improve the constituency,” she added.
